In addition, the Fluke 1625 offers these advanced features
• Automatic Frequency Control

AFC - identifies existing interference and chooses a measurement frequency to minimize its effect, providing more accurate earth ground value
• R* measurement - calculates earth ground impedance at 55 Hz to more accurately reflect the earth ground resistance that a fault-toearth ground would see
• Adjustable limits - for quicker testing

Stakeless testing

The Fluke 1623 and 1625 earth ground testers are able to measure earth ground loop resistances using only clamps. With this test method, two clamps are placed around the earth ground rod and each are connected to the tester. No earth ground stakes are used at all. A known, fixed voltage is induced by one clamp and the current is measured using the second clamp. Then the tester automatically determines the resistance of the earth ground rod.

This test method only works if a bonded earth ground system exists for
the building or structure under test, but most are. If there is only one path to ground, like at many residential applications, the Stakeless method will not provide an acceptable value and the Fall of Potential test method must be used.

With Stakeless testing, the earth ground rod does not need to be the bonded earth ground system intact during test. Gone are the days of spending time placing and connecting stakes for each earth ground rod on your major time saver. You can also perform earth ground tests in places you’ve not considered before inside buildings, power pylons, or anywhere you don’t have access to soil.

The most complete testers

The Fluke 1623 and 1625 are distinctive earth ground testers that can perform all four types of earth ground measurement:
• 3- and 4-Pole Fall of Potential using stakes
• 4-Pole Soil Resistivity testing using stakes
• Selective testing using 1 clamp and stakes
• Stakeless testing using 2 clamps only

The testers are also easy to use. For each test, the testers inform you which stakes or clamps need to be connected and the large rotary switch can be used even with a gloved hand.
